Collocations for handshake - noun

ADJECTIVE

firm, hearty (esp. AmE)
limp
She wasn't impressed by his limp handshake.
secret
golden (= money given to sb when they leave their job)
He received a $150 000 golden handshake when he lost his job.

VERB + handshake

have
He had a firm handshake.
give sb
Fawcett gave me a hearty handshake.

PREPOSITION

with a handshake
They sealed the agreement with a handshake.
handshake from
a handshake from the chairman
